FEDERAL · 46 U.S.C. · Chapter 73

Able seamen—sail

Current through Pub. L. 119-102
Title 46Shipping·Ch. 73 — MERCHANT MARINERS' DOCUMENTS
For service on a sailing school vessel on any waters, an individual may be rated as able seaman—sail if the individual has at least 6 months' service on deck on sailing school vessels, oceanographic research vessels powered primarily by sail, or equivalent sailing vessels operating on the oceans or navigable waters of the United States (including the Great Lakes).

Source Credit

History

(Pub. L. 98–89, Aug. 26, 1983, 97 Stat. 543.)

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ries

Effective Date
Section effective Apr. 15, 1984, see section 2(g)(1) of Pub. L. 98–89, set out as a note under section 3101 of this title.
